Output ded3080969a71fd1bfa75d08112e5452364ee6edd674ca4e33be101e986ca035:1

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26fcbb6df134df2d28feef009eed96efe1445aa0 OP_EQUAL
address
35FAMyFeLfXXGBH21XjJkUQZeXjwdWPUUo
transaction
ded3080969a71fd1bfa75d08112e5452364ee6edd674ca4e33be101e986ca035
confirmations
419202
spent
true